Job Description
Role Overview:
As a firmware developer, your primary responsibility will be to plan and execute firmware development projects. You will be involved in creating firmware documentation including block diagrams, architecture, and flow charts. Additionally, you will be required to handle project documentation such as timelines, DFMEA, and DVP. Collaboration with cross-functional teams is essential for successful project completion.
Key Responsibilities:
- Plan and execute firmware development projects
- Create firmware documentation including block diagrams, architecture, and flow charts
- Manage project documentation such as timelines, DFMEA, and DVP
- Conduct firmware testing using instruments and simulators
- Collaborate with cross-functional teams for project completion
Qualifications Required:
- Strong understanding of C programming, C compilers, pre-processors, and optimizations
- Experience in a microcontroller-based development environment using MCUs such as STM8s, STM32, ARM, Renesas, PIC, and AVR
- Hands-on experience with Bitbucket and GIT tools
- Familiarity with test instruments like oscilloscope, logic analyzers, and strong debugging skills (RCA)
- Proficiency in creating flowcharts and block diagrams to represent firmware design
- Knowledge of project development cycles and documentation processes including DFMEA and DVP
- Basic understanding of motor drives
- Experience working with communication protocols like SPI, I2C, UART, RS232, and RS485
- Familiarity with different display methods including LED, 7SEG, LCD, OLED, and GLCD
- Strong analytical skills with a focus on first principles thinking
- Ability to thrive in an unstructured environment and handle ambiguity effectively
- Willingness to be hands-on and proactive with the right attitude
- Ability to manage complexity by working with multiple stakeholders in a dynamic setting
- Detail-oriented with the ability to notice minor details effectively
